在过去的几年中,区块链技术逐渐从比特币的基础架构发展成为一种广泛应用于各种行业的革命性技术。区块链不仅仅是一种新型的数据库管理系统,更是一种去中心化、透明、安全和高效的数据存储和交换方式。本文将深入探讨区块链数据库的技术特点、优势、面临的挑战以及未来的应用前景。
区块链数据库是一种基于区块链技术的数据存储体系结构。与传统数据库不同,区块链数据库采用分布式网络结构,所有数据被存储在不同的节点上,每个节点都拥有完整的数据副本。这个特性使得区块链具有很强的数据安全性和一致性。
在区块链中,数据以“区块”的形式存储,每个区块包含一组交易数据和一个指向前一个区块的哈希值,这样将多个区块链接在一起,形成一个不可篡改的链。这种数据结构使得数据记录的透明性和可追溯性得以实现。
区块链在金融行业的应用正逐步改变传统的金融服务结构。以下是一些具体的应用案例:
1. **跨境支付**:使用区块链技术可以降低跨境支付的时间和成本。传统的跨境支付通常需要几天,而且手续费高昂,而采用区块链技术后,可以在数分钟内完成转账,且手续费明显降低。 2. **数字身份验证**:在金融业务中,身份验证是至关重要的。区块链可以创建安全的数字身份系统,保障用户数据安全的同时简化身份验证过程,提升用户体验。 3. **去中心化金融(DeFi)**:作为区块链技术的新兴应用,DeFi利用智能合约实现无中介的金融服务,如借贷、保险等,使传统金融服务更加开放和透明。 4. **证券交易**:区块链可以简化证券的交易和结算流程,降低相关费用,同时避免了传统模式下的潜在风险。在供应链管理中,区块链技术可以提供透明、可追溯的解决方案:
1. **数据共享**:区块链的去中心化特性使得各方能够共享数据,避免了信息孤岛现象。所有参与方均可访问相同的链上数据,从而实现实时的供应链协调。 2. **透明性**:通过区块链可以追踪每一笔交易的具体信息,包括原材料来源、生产、物流等信息。消费者可以看到商品的来源和流通过程,这增加了商品的可信度。 3. **降低欺诈风险**:在传统供应链中,假冒产品和欺诈行为时有发生。区块链技术有效提高了产品的安全性,有助于降低这种风险。 4. **提升效率**:通过减少繁琐的文书工作和中介环节,区块链可以大幅提高供应链的运作效率,加快交货时间,降低运营成本。区块链在数据隐私保护方面的优势和劣势如下:
1. **优势**: - **去中心化存储**:因为数据分布在多个节点上,不再集中存储,可以有效降低单点故障和数据泄露风险。 - **加密机制**:区块链使用加密技术,使得未经授权的用户无法访问或篡改数据。 - **可追溯性**:所有的数据记录和操作都有完整的历史追溯,提供了良好的审计能力。 2. **劣势**: - **透明性问题**:虽然透明性是区块链的优势,但在某些场景下(如敏感信息),过度的透明性可能会导致隐私泄露。 - **数据不可删除**:因为区块链的数据不可篡改,一旦敏感数据被不当记录,可能导致隐私泄露,而无法撤回。 - **法律与合规**:不同国家对数据隐私的法律要求不同,区块链技术的合规性面临挑战。未来区块链技术将呈现几个关键的发展趋势:
1. **跨链技术的提升**:随着区块链的多样化,各种链之间的互操作性成为需求热点。未来会有更多跨链技术的发展,以实现不同区块链之间的数据共享和交易。 2. **企业级区块链解决方案**:越来越多的企业认识到区块链的潜力,预计将推动更多企业级区块链解决方案的出现,覆盖从金融、医疗到政府等多个领域。 3. **隐私保护技术的加强**:随着数据隐私保护意识的增强,科研精力将朝向隐私保护区块链技术的开发,发展更先进的加密方法和零知识证明理论以确保数据隐私。 4. **政策与法律的完善**:为了适应区块链技术的进步,各国将逐步完善相关的法律法规,促进区块链技术的健康可持续发展,同时保障用户的权益。总的来说,区块链数据库作为一种先进的存储技术,虽然面临一些挑战,但其潜在的应用场景和带来的变革不可忽视。随着技术的不断进步和应用的深化,区块链有望在未来的数字化世界中发挥越来越重要的作用。